Tips on Buying Gold Coin
Gold coins are now very expensive.
Collecting gold coins is a form of an investment; it is just like buying gold.
Since gold is a very stable investment and its only tendency is to go up in
value the coins follow as well.
The good news is that since the value continually increases, there is less
chance that you’ll have losses when buying gold coin.
Using the internet today, you are not limited to your local dealers or local
coin expositions.
With the help of a few searches you will be able to find a place that sells
gold coins.
The thing that you should be wary about when buying online or anywhere
else and make sure to check the reputation of the online merchant.
Some merchants may be unscrupulous and will deliver coins that are not what
they said they were supposed to be.
If the merchant, especially an online merchant has excellent comments then you are probably in the right
hands.
You will find coin dealers that may be selling in Ebay.
Be careful of them too, especially with auctioneers on Ebay.
Another thing that you should be vigilant when buying gold coin is
grading.
There are of course grading standards over the years when it comes to coins
but that have changed a lot.
Make sure that you and the coin dealer are on the same page when it comes
to grading the quality of the gold coins.
When you use grading systems from reputable services you will know what
you are expecting to receive, especially when you are buying online.
An important thing you have to remember when dealing with gold coins is that the seller must have a clear and reasonable return policy.
Both online and local coin dealers must have a return policy.
This is really important when the coins are not the quality you expect them to
be when you receive them.
In buying gold coin, you have to buy a rare coin in the best possible condition.
As long as you can afford to buy a coin of such value it is always a good
investment to buy something like this.
Collectible gold coins will often be valued close to its gold price.
Especially those coins that is very abundant in the coin market.
However for a rare gold coin that is of high quality the tendency for its value
is not to follow the price of gold.
Since it is rare and of high quality, it is more likely that the demand for that specific coin is high and this will drive its value higher that it’s gold value.
If you are investing in rare gold coins and buying gold coin, it is important
that you invest regularly.
If you invest regularly then you will be able to keep track of the current
market prices.
Some coin buyers have a tendency in saving up and buying it all at once.
If it is possible for you to trade often and buy gold coins then you will always have an idea of what
the current situation looks like and you know how to value the coins you will buy and those that you
will sell.
